- •1. Дати визначення бази даних та субд; визначити відмінності бази даних від файлової системи; перелічити компоненти субд, а також вимоги, яким вони повинні відповідати.
- •2.Представити архітектуру субд; дати порівняльну характеристику її зовнішньому, концептуальному і внутрішньому рівням; перелічити функції субд.
- •3.Моделі даних: класифікація, головні властивості кожної моделі; порівняти моделі між собою і визначити переваги і недоліки кожної моделі.
- •4. Дати визначення реляційної моделі даних і назвати її складові елементи; пояснити роботу операцій реляційної алгебри.
- •5.Обґрунтувати необхідність проведення нормалізації; дати характеристику нормальним формам бази даних; визначити основні нормальні форми; привести приклади таблиць у нормальних формах.
- •6.Основні фази та етапи життєвого циклу системи баз даних; методологія проектування баз даних: вимоги до методології, послідовність проектування
- •8.Даталогічне проектування бази даних: перелічити етапи і визначити правила переходу від концептуальної моделі до логічної моделі.
- •9. Засоби автоматизації проектування баз даних: класифікація та функціональні можливості case засобів; об’єктно-орієнтований та структурний підходи до проектування баз даних.
- •10. Мова sql: основні можливості по формуванню запитів до бази даних, приклади запитів.
- •11. Мова sql: основні можливості по визначенню даних та маніпулюванню даними в базі даних, приклади операцій по створенню бази даних та по маніпулюванню даними.
- •12.Мова запитів qbe: основні можливості по формуванню запитів до бази даних, приклади запитів.
- •13.Паралельна обробка даних у базі даних; транзакції і їхні властивості; управління транзакціями, двохфазове блокування, метод тимчасових міток.
- •14.Архітектура клієнт-сервер: визначити властивості цієї схеми, перелічити переваги і недоліки; порівняти сервер файлів із сервером бази даних.
- •15.Пояснити призначення процедур, що зберігаються, тригерів, генераторів; привести приклади цих програм.
- •17.Розподілені бази даних: архітектура, механізми розподіленого зберігання даних; механізми і моделі реплікації; фрагментація баз даних.
- •18.Технології об’єктного зв’язування odbc, ole db, ado: організація доступу до даних, дати порівняльний аналіз роботи цих механізмів доступу
- •19.Захист інформації в базах даних: пояснити за допомогою яких засобів підтримується безпека, перелічити основні моделі безпеки, привести приклади захисту інформації на мові sql.
- •20.Об’єктно-орієнтовані бази даних: склад та структура об’єктно-орієнтованої моделі, організація збереження даних та доступу до даних; об’єктно-реляційні бази даних.
- •21.Фізична організація баз даних: склад та структура, фізичне збереження даних у базі даних, багаторівнева організація пам’яті, кешування.
- •22.Пояснити необхідність застосування індексів у базах даних, склад та структура індексів, хешування, бінарні дерева, b–дерева.
- •23.Визначити цілісність бази даних; пояснити яким чином підтримується цілісність бази даних; які шляхи збереження цілісності при різних операціях по зміні даних у базі даних.
- •24.Технології створення баз даних за допомогою сучасних інструментальних засобів, перелічити послідовність робіт із створення локальної і серверної бази даних.
- •26.Бази даних в Internet: публікації баз даних в Internet, web-застосування і web-сервери, інтерфейси програмування web-застосувань, використання технології xml для публікації баз даних.
- •27.Інформаційні сховища: склад і структура, багатомірна модель даних, проектування багатомірних баз даних, застосування технологій olap для обробки даних.
- •29.Інформаційне забезпечення автоматизованих систем: склад та структура інформаційного забезпечення, системи класифікації та кодування інформації.
- •30.База знань: склад і структура, головні відмінності від бази даних; моделі представлення знань, організація виведення в базах знань.
30.База знань: склад і структура, головні відмінності від бази даних; моделі представлення знань, організація виведення в базах знань.
База даних—централізоване сховище даних, яке забезпечує сховище, доступ, первинну обробку та рошук інформації.
База знань—це особливого роду база даних, розроблена для управління знаннями (метаданими), тобто збором, зберіганням, пошуком та видачею знань. Розділ штучного інтелекту, який вивчає бази знань та методи роботи з знаннями, називається інженерією знань. База знань, Найбільш важливий параметр БЗ - якість що містяться знань. Кращі БЗ включають саму релевантну і свіжу інформацію, мають досконалі системи пошуку інформації і ретельно продуману структуру і формат знань.
В залежності від рівня складності систем, в яких застосовуються бази знань, розрізняють:
БЗ всесвітнього масштабу - наприклад, Інтернет або Вікіпедія
БЗ національні - наприклад, Вікіпедія
БЗ галузеві-например, Автомобільна енциклопедія
БЗ організацій
БЗ експертних систем
БЗ фахівців
Організація знань
Формальна логічна модель
Продукціонние правила
Рамки
Семантическая мережа
Тип міститься інформації та її місцезнаходження у базі визначаються системою підтримки бази знань. Хороша підтримка - запорука високої продуктивності БЗ.
Застосування баз знань
Прості бази знань можуть використовуватися для зберігання даних про організації: документації, посібників, статей технічного забезпечення. Головна мета створення таких баз - допомогти менш досвідченим людям знайти існуючий опис способу вирішення будь-якої проблеми предметної області.
База знань-сховище, де розташовані отримані від експерта знання. БЗ скадається:
• База фактів
• База правил
• База процедур
• База цілей
• База мета знань
Мета створення Бази Знань - дати відповідь на питання "Як інформаційна система повинна працювати". А саме:
Яка повинна бути інформаційна інфраструктура (обладнання, архітектура мережі і т.п.), щоб конкретні користувальницькі додатки працювали надійно.
Які експлуатаційні характеристики необхідно (і достатньо) виміряти, щоб визначити придатність інформаційної інфраструктури для стійкої роботи конкретного користувача програми.
На підставі чого (яких значень експлуатаційних і навантажувальних характеристик), можна зробити висновок про наявність у мережі дефекту або "вузького місця".
Які повинні бути значення експлуатаційних характеристик інформаційної інфраструктури (завантаження мережі, сервери, число помилок і т.п.), Щоб забезпечувалося потрібний час реакції конкретного користувача додатку. Под терміном "експлуатаційна характеристика" ми будемо розуміти характеристики роботи мережі, обмірювані в період її штатної експлуатації. Наприклад, як завантажені канали зв'язку мережі (утилізація каналів зв'язку мережі), як завантажений процесор сервера і т.п. Під "навантажувальні характеристиками" ми будемо розуміти характеристики роботи мережі, обмірювані в період її навантажувальні або стресового тестування (коли в мережі штучно створюється висока навантаження).Навантажувальні характеристиками є, наприклад: потенційна пропускна здатність мережі для даного типу трафіку, швидкість виконання файлових операцій в мережі і т.п.
База Знань може бути корисною IT-фахівцям, які впроваджують і обслуговують різні користувальницькі додатки. База Знань повинна суттєво підвищити ефективність використання наявних на ринку діагностичних средств.База Знань складається в двох видах (модифікаціях). Перший вид представляє собою розділ web-сервера компанії ProLAN. У цьому розділі буде розміщуватися інформація, що представляє інтерес, в першу чергу, для компаній - кінцевих користувачів прикладних програм.
Друга форма Бази Знань-модифікація Бази Знань призначена, в першу чергу, для системних інтеграторів. Користувачі цієї Бази Знань одержують ліцензію на використання програми X-Trends, що дозволяє швидко робити вибірки з Бази Знань за різними критеріями. Аналіз обраних даних повинен здійснюватися за допомогою програм Trend Analyst